custom/plugins/DecomTheme/src/Resources/views/storefront/element/cms-element-text.html.twig line 1

Open in your IDE?
  1. {% sw_extends '@Storefront/storefront/element/cms-element-text.html.twig' %}
  2. {% block element_text %}
  3.     {%  set config = element.fieldConfig.elements %}
  4.     {% if cmsPage.type == "product_list" %}
  5.         {% set current_page_weiterlessen = 0 %}
  6.         {% if element.fieldConfig.elements.content.value == "<h1>{{ category.name }}</h1>{{ category.description }}"
  7.         or element.fieldConfig.elements.content.value == "<h1>{{ category.name }}</h1><p>{{ category.description }}</p>"
  8.         or element.fieldConfig.elements.content.value == "<h1>{{ category.name }}</h1>\n<p>{{ category.description }}</p>\n<p>&nbsp;</p>" %}
  9.             {% set current_page_weiterlessen = 1 %}            
  10.         {% endif %}
  11.         
  12.     {% endif %}
  13.     <div class="cms-element-{{ element.type }}{% if config.verticalAlign.value %} has-vertical-alignment{% endif %}{% if current_page_weiterlessen %} weiterlessen-container{% endif %}">
  14.         {% block element_text_alignment %}
  15.             {% if config.verticalAlign.value %}
  16.                 <div class="cms-element-alignment{% if config.verticalAlign.value == "center" %} align-self-center{% elseif config.verticalAlign.value == "flex-end" %} align-self-end{% else %} align-self-start{% endif %}">
  17.             {% endif %}
  18.                 {% block element_text_inner %}
  19.                     {{ element.data.content|raw }}
  20.                     {% if current_page_weiterlessen %}
  21.                         <button class="btn btn-inline btn-weiterlessen">Weiterlesen</button>
  22.                     {% endif %}    
  23.                 {% endblock %}
  24.             {% if config.verticalAlign.value %}
  25.                 </div>
  26.             {% endif %}
  27.         {% endblock %}
  28.     </div>
  29. {% endblock %}